The government has launched a campaign to reduce water waste, explaining the critical situation and detailing unprecedented measures triggered when water reserves drop below the 16% threshold. The new measures will affect citizens and businesses; swimming pools, including those used by hotels and campgrounds, cannot be refilled, and only sports centres can refill them. Citizens will be allowed to access 200 litres of water per day, but shops and small businesses will also be affected. Crop irrigation will be reduced by 80%, livestock activities by 50%, industries by 25% and recreational facilities by 25%. \r\nAgricultural products out of Spain have seen prices skyrocket. Hotels have changed the water in their pools to salty water, and some farmers have cut down the number of fruits they produce that need a lot of water, such as tomatoes and watermelons","link_original":"https://www.bbc.com/news/world-europe-68167942","status":2,"country":[{"id":213,"name":"Spain","icon":""}],"sections":[{"id":46,"name":"Drylands"}],"root_section":{"id":108,"name":"Conserving Wild Nature"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":true,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":true,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=uxOaIf0rrNw","location_filters":{"countries":[{"id":213,"name":"Spain"}],"regions":[]},"filters":[{"id":13,"name":"Media content","badge_name":"Media content","show_badge":false,"children":[{"id":15,"name":"Video","badge_name":"Video","show_badge":false,"children":[]}],"all_children":false,"all_children_ids":"14,15,16"}]},{"id":"2de4333c-314f-4417-8d02-6c94ebcfa423","slug":"growth-benefits-and-challenges-of-eco-industrial-parks-by-john-macaulay-for-greener-ideal-post","created_at":"2025-07-03T08:16:23.739685Z","views":15,"name":"Growth, Benefits and Challenges of Eco-industrial Parks | by John Macaulay for Greener Ideal","about":"Eco-industrial parks (EIPs) promote resource-sharing between companies to reduce costs and environmental impact. By reusing byproducts and focusing on cleaner production, EIPs foster economic growth, innovation, and sustainable practices worldwide.","text":"The eco-industrial park (EIP) concept originated in Kalundborg, Denmark, nearly four decades ago, where industries exchanged resources to reduce costs and environmental impact. The power plant burned excess refinery gas to produce electricity, which warmed fish ponds, heated city buildings, and powered factories. Byproducts like sludge and fly ash were reused in agriculture and construction, demonstrating the synergy of waste sharing. EIPs share key features, including co-location of companies, shared byproducts, and a focus on cleaner production. They often promote regional economic development, attract investment, and create jobs. Kalundborg’s success evolved organically, driven by businesses' needs to reduce costs and meet regulatory requirements, without top-down intervention. However, EIPs face challenges like bureaucratic inertia, inadequate funding, and the risk of overambitious planning. Successful parks rely collaboration among businesses, government and local communities.","link_original":"https://greenerideal.com/news/business/0113-growth-benefits-and-challenges-of-eco-industrial-parks/","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":74,"name":"Eco-industrial parks"}],"root_section":{"id":68,"name":"Sustainable Human Habitats"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[{"id":12,"name":"Global"}]},"filters":[]},{"id":"9aed5ad1-63da-4b31-b0c9-54e7d2f95fde","slug":"chalalan-ecolodge-post","created_at":"2025-04-17T08:37:16.694566Z","views":13,"name":"Chalalán Ecolodge","about":"The ecolodge offers authentic nature-based experiences in a protected reserve, emphasizing ecological responsibility, cultural diversity, and sustainable tourism guided by local experts.","text":"The ecolodge is located within a well-preserved nature reserve that thrives thanks to a traditional philosophy of respect for nature, a strict ban on hunting, and the prohibition of commercial logging. Since last year, the exhibition has been held within the framework of the Baku Energy Week in conjunction with the Caspian Oil and Gas exhibition. \r\nExhibition sectors:  \r\n•\tEnergy and Electrical Engineering \r\n•\tElectricity, heat, gas supply systems \r\n•\tEnergy efficient and energy saving technologies and equipment \r\n•\tSafety of power facilities and environmental safety \r\n•\tRenewable energy sources \r\n•\tBioenergy \r\n•\tWind energy \r\n•\tHydrogen energy \r\n•\tGeothermal energy \r\n•\tHydropower \r\n•\tSolar energy \r\n•\tCable and wiring products \r\n•\tConnecting fittings, insulating materials and other related materials \r\n•\tLight control systems and light measuring instruments \r\nOrganizer: Iteca Caspian","link_original":"https://caspianpower.az/en/about-exhibition","status":2,"country":[{"id":16,"name":"Azerbaijan","icon":""}],"sections":[{"id":53,"name":"Toward clean energy"}],"root_section":{"id":51,"name":"Industrial Revolution"},"is_photo":true,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[{"id":16,"name":"Azerbaijan"}],"regions":[{"id":5,"name":"Asia"}]},"filters":[{"id":22,"name":"Events","badge_name":"Event","show_badge":false,"children":[],"all_children":true,"all_children_ids":""}]},{"id":"ab523520-6272-4cbf-a2be-9692a9448cb0","slug":"endangered-andean-cat-is-imperiled-by-climate-change-and-its-solutions-by-sean-mowbray-for-mongabay-post","created_at":"2025-07-14T08:11:37.367934Z","views":20,"name":"Endangered Andean cat is imperiled by climate change and its solutions | by Sean Mowbray for Mongabay","about":"The species is exceedingly rare across its entire range and researchers must endure high altitudes, reduced oxygen levels and adverse weather conditions to study and monitor widely scattered populations.","text":"The elusive Andean cat (Leopardus jacobita), one of South America’s most endangered small wildcats, survives in fragmented high-altitude habitats across Argentina, Bolivia, Chile, and Peru, with fewer than 2,000 mature individuals estimated in the wild. Conservationists like Juan Reppucci and the Andean Cat Alliance face immense challenges studying and protecting it due to extreme conditions, climate change, and growing mining threats (especially lithium extraction in the species’ range). Efforts include camera traps, genetic mapping, community programs like CATCrafts, and dog vaccination campaigns, aiming to preserve habitat connectivity and raise local support to protect this “mini snow leopard” from extinction.","link_original":"https://news.mongabay.com/2025/07/endangered-andean-cat-is-imperiled-by-climate-change-and-its-solutions/","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":169,"name":"Biosphere"}],"root_section":{"id":107,"name":"Life-friendly Earth"},"is_photo":false,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[{"id":2,"name":"South America"}]},"filters":[]},{"id":"16130902-de98-419f-aa46-f9d511cfaa14","slug":"environmental-and-ecological-monitoring-with-biodegradable-technologies-by-mohammad-javad-bathaei-and-others-for-wiley-advanced-science-post","created_at":"2026-03-26T12:44:58.560631Z","views":11,"name":"Environmental and Ecological Monitoring with Biodegradable Technologies | by Mohammad Javad Bathaei and others for Wiley Advanced Science","about":"Wireless biodegradable sensors made from eco-friendly materials can transform environmental monitoring by enabling sustainable, cost-effective data collection while reducing electronic waste.","text":"The emergence of a new family of wireless biodegradable sensors marks a groundbreaking leap in ecological and environmental sensing. By Harold James, Yale Univesity Press, 2023","about":"A leading economic historian presents a new history of financial crises, showing how some led to greater globalization while others kept nations apart","text":"The eminent economic historian Harold James presents a new perspective on financial crises, dividing them into “good” crises, which ultimately expand markets and globalization, and “bad” crises, which result in a smaller, less prosperous world. Examining seven turning points in financial history—from the depression of the 1840s through the Great Depression of the 1930s to the Covid-19 crisis—James shows how crashes prompted by a lack of supply, like the oil shortages of the 1970s, lead to greater globalization as markets expand and producers innovate to increase supply. By contrast, crises triggered by a lack of demand—such as the Global Financial Crisis of 2007–2008—result in less globalization as markets contract, austerity measures are imposed, and skepticism of government grows.","link_original":"https://yalebooks.yale.edu/book/9780300263398/seven-crashes/","status":2,"country":[],"sections":[{"id":103,"name":"Global economic crisis"}],"root_section":{"id":207,"name":"New Global Community"},"is_photo":true,"is_video":false,"is_large_font":false,"show_in_news_list":false,"url_to_show_in_news_list":"","location_filters":{"countries":[],"regions":[]},"filters":[{"id":8,"name":"Enlightenment","badge_name":"Enlightenment","show_badge":false,"children":[{"id":10,"name":"Books","badge_name":"Book","show_badge":false,"children":[]}],"all_children":false,"all_children_ids":"9,10,27,11,12"}]},{"id":"085aed7a-729c-4f32-852c-9345ab2404a7","slug":"civil-society-organizations-under-rapid-democratic-backsliding-the-case-of-hong-kong-2025-by-francis-l-f-lee-for-journal-of-civil-society-post","created_at":"2025-12-17T10:41:59Z","views":15,"name":"Civil society organizations under rapid democratic backsliding: The case of Hong Kong (2025) by Francis L.
